Remember "The Ox-Bow Incident?"

But I've been thinking about it lately, especially now, with what's going on in Missouri, in Ferguson and in St. Louis. "The Ox-Bow Incident" is a film of a novel that speaks to the rule of law. And it admonishes us against mob rule, the kind that turns men into a lynch mob.

Or — and this is taken from the latest news — the kind of ugly passion that might have led to a man being beaten to death with hammers in St. Louis.
